About

Transform your device into an IP camera for remote access. Stream video using MOTION http or RTSP protocols. Ideal for monitoring and surveillance needs.

IP camera functionality
MOTION http protocol support
RTSP protocol support
Remote camera access
Video streaming

FAQ

What is CameraIP used for?

CameraIP allows you to use your device's camera as an IP camera, enabling remote access to its video feed through protocols like MOTION http and RTSP for monitoring and surveillance.

What protocols does CameraIP support for streaming?

CameraIP supports both the MOTION http protocol and the RTSP protocol for streaming video from your device's camera.

What devices is CameraIP compatible with?

CameraIP is designed for iPhone, iPad, and iPod devices.

How much does CameraIP cost?

CameraIP is a paid application, available for a one-time purchase of $0.99.
